The core product offerings encompass comprehensive case management platforms tailored for trust administration, compliance tracking, document management, and client relationship management. Key stakeholders include Original Equipment Manufacturers (OEMs), software vendors, system integrators, trust service providers, and financial institutions. The supply-side structure is characterized by a mix of large enterprise software firms and innovative startups delivering customizable solutions. Demand segmentation primarily targets private trust firms, corporate trust departments, legal entities, and wealth management advisors. The regulatory framework varies across regions, emphasizing data security, client confidentiality, and anti-money laundering standards. The competitive ecosystem is highly dynamic, with collaborations and strategic alliances fostering innovation and market penetration.
The value chain begins with sourcing of software components, cloud infrastructure, and cybersecurity solutions. Production involves software development, customization, and integration services, often supported by third-party vendors. Distribution channels include direct sales, channel partners, and SaaS subscription models. Revenue streams are predominantly derived from licensing fees, subscription charges, and value-added services such as consulting and training. Lifecycle services encompass ongoing support, system updates, and compliance management, ensuring continuous client engagement and system optimization.
System integration within the trust management ecosystem emphasizes seamless connectivity with core banking systems, document management platforms, and compliance databases. Technology interoperability is facilitated through open APIs, standardized data formats, and modular software architectures, enabling flexible customization. Cross-industry collaborations with legal, financial, and regulatory bodies foster standardization and data sharing. Digital transformation initiatives are central to enhancing operational efficiency, client experience, and compliance adherence. Infrastructure compatibility with cloud platforms and on-premises systems is critical, with ongoing trends toward adopting industry-wide standards to ensure interoperability and future scalability.
The cost structure predominantly comprises fixed costs related to software development, infrastructure setup, and licensing, complemented by variable costs such as maintenance, support, and upgrades. Capital expenditure trends favor cloud adoption, reducing upfront infrastructure investments while increasing operational expenses over time. Industry average operating margins range from 20% to 35%, reflecting high-value software solutions with recurring revenue streams. Risk exposure centers on cybersecurity threats, data breaches, and regulatory penalties, necessitating robust security protocols. Compliance costs are significant, especially given the stringent data privacy laws across jurisdictions. Pricing strategies are shifting toward subscription-based models with tiered offerings, aligning with client value perception and scalability needs.
